Historian Niall Ferguson, one of the world’s most influential public intellectuals, is the latest high-profile academic to convert to Christianity after decades of rejecting it. He is not alone. Other notable converts include his wife Ayaan Hirsi Ali, historian Tom Holland, philosopher Roger Scruton, and environmentalist and author Paul Kingsnorth.
